equalize /ˈiːkwəˌlaɪz/ [ equalizing equalized equalizes ]
及物动词 To equalize a situation means to give everyone the same rights or opportunities, for example, in education, wealth, or social status. 使…平等; 使…均等
Such measures are needed to equalize wage rates between countries.
要使各国的工资水平均等,这些措施是必要的。
不可数名词 平等化; 均等化
...the equalization of parenting responsibilities between men and women.
…男女之间养育责任的平等化。
